risposta strana dopo INVITANO richiesta, SIP
-
04-10-2019 - |
Domanda
Dopo aver inviato un INVITANO richiesta ricevo una risposta cercando, e immidietly dopo che ricevo l'errore 407 (autenticazione proxy richiesta). Dopo l'invio ACK e un altro invito con l'intestazione di proxy che ricevo corso della sessione circa 1/4 del tempo! Altre volte li invia ancora e ancora 407 errore.
Tutte le idee?
Soluzione
Le 407 risposte sono parte del meccanismo di autenticazione challenge-response SIP, vedere questo SIP INVITANO esempio .
Se si ottiene una risposta 407 per una richiesta INVITANO che avete inviato con un colpo di testa di autenticazione (ad esempio WWW-Authenticate) significa che il server SIP che ha ricevuto la richiesta non è stata felice con lui e vuole di provare di nuovo. Le ragioni più comuni per la mancanza intestazione di autenticazione sono:
- password errata,
- nonce sbagliato o stantio. Il primo invito è solitamente inviato senza un'intestazione authenitcation e la risposta 407 contiene il nonce che deve essere utilizzato nella susbsequent autenticati INVITANO richiesta,
- Un bug nel codice che sta costruendo l'intestazione di autenticazione,
- un nome utente inesistente, anche se in questo caso la maggior parte dei server SIP risponderà con un 403 Forbidden o 404 Not Found risposta.